Fly Infestation Extermination in Frisco, TX
Fly infestation extermination services are designed to eliminate and prevent the presence of flies inside residential properties. These services typically address issues such as persistent fly populations around kitchens, trash areas, or entry points, as well as infestations that may arise during warmer months. Projects can include identifying breeding sites, implementing targeted treatments, and providing advice on sanitation practices to reduce future fly activity. Homeowners interested in this service should understand the scope of the infestation, the types of flies involved, and any specific areas of concern within the property to ensure effective treatment.
Property owners often inquire about the causes of fly infestations and the best methods to prevent recurring issues. It is helpful to know whether the problem is localized to certain areas, such as near garbage or compost bins, or if it appears throughout the home. Clarifying the extent of the infestation and any previous attempts at control can aid in selecting the most appropriate treatment plan. Proper preparation, such as cleaning affected areas and removing attractants, is usually recommended before scheduling extermination services to achieve optimal results.

Fly Infestation Extermination Questions
What causes fly infestations indoors? Flies are attracted to food residues, trash, and moisture sources inside properties, leading to infestations.
How can property owners prevent fly problems? Keeping areas clean, sealing entry points, and removing standing water help reduce the likelihood of flies entering and breeding.
What signs indicate a fly infestation? Increased fly activity, sightings near food or waste, and the presence of larvae or pupae are common signs of an infestation.
Are fly infestations difficult to eliminate? Yes, because flies breed rapidly; professional extermination ensures thorough removal and helps prevent future issues.
